XML 71 R62.htm IDEA: XBRL DOCUMENT v3.24.3
Stock-Based Compensation - Additional Information (Details) - USD ($)
3 Months Ended 9 Months Ended
Sep. 30, 2024
Sep. 30, 2023
Sep. 30, 2024
Sep. 30, 2023
Dec. 31, 2023
Share-Based Compensation Arrangement by Share-Based Payment Award [Line Items]          
Expected dividend yield percentage     0.00%    
Stock options percentage     110.00%    
Shares reserved for future issuance 15,579,451   15,579,451    
Aggregate intrinsic value (in Dollars) $ 1,759,000   $ 1,759,000    
Stock options, Options exercises     788,899    
Unrecognized compensation expense (in Dollars)     $ 8,800,000    
Weighted-average period     2 years 9 months 18 days    
Aggregate intrinsic value of outstanding options $ 2,090,000   $ 2,090,000    
Stock options granted     2,355,844    
Business acquisition shares exchange ratio 23.3335% 23.3335% 23.3335% 23.3335%  
Restricted Stock Units          
Share-Based Compensation Arrangement by Share-Based Payment Award [Line Items]          
Fair value options per share (in Dollars per share) $ 3.75   $ 3.75   $ 11.27
Unrecognized compensation cost $ 7,100,000   $ 7,100,000    
Stock-based compensation expense, recognition period     2 years    
Performance Share Units,granted (shares)     2,369,213    
Performance Stock Units          
Share-Based Compensation Arrangement by Share-Based Payment Award [Line Items]          
Stock options vesting period     3 years    
Fair value options per share (in Dollars per share) $ 1.6   $ 1.6    
Recognized compensation expense     $ 0    
Unrecognized compensation cost $ 0   $ 0    
Performance Share Units,granted (shares)     1,869,602    
2008 Plan          
Share-Based Compensation Arrangement by Share-Based Payment Award [Line Items]          
Capital stock percentage     10.00%    
Capital stock duration     10 years    
2018 Plan          
Share-Based Compensation Arrangement by Share-Based Payment Award [Line Items]          
Capital stock percentage     10.00%    
Capital stock duration     10 years    
Stock options percentage     100.00%    
2023 Plan | Employee Stock Option          
Share-Based Compensation Arrangement by Share-Based Payment Award [Line Items]          
Stock options vesting period     4 years    
Stock options vesting percentage     25.00%    
Stock options, Options vested     316,634    
Stock options, Options exercises     0    
2023 Plan | Restricted Stock Units          
Share-Based Compensation Arrangement by Share-Based Payment Award [Line Items]          
Stock options vesting period     3 years    
2023 Plan | Employees and Executives | Restricted Stock Units          
Share-Based Compensation Arrangement by Share-Based Payment Award [Line Items]          
Stock options, Options vested     2,369,213